Job Description

Responsibilities:
-Perform civil design of projects from the conceptual phase through design completion.
-Modify and review production drawings for a variety of projects including, but not limited to: electrical substations, pipeline metering and regulating station, compressor stations and industrial facilities.
-Design civil components for project needs and requirements that are set forth by the project managers.
-Applies strong knowledge of commonly used civil engineering/design concepts, principles, practices, codes, and procedures within the civil engineering services industry.
-Research and compile project related data as required by the project managers. Compiles studies and reports. Writes specifications.
-Update drawings provided by senior engineers to verify corrections are made within multiple CAD related software.
-Compiles information for client presentations, shop drawing review, and contract administration for the design of power delivery, pipeline and industrial facilities.
-Performs field inspections, measurements or calculations for public and private clients.
-All other duties as assigned.

Requirements:
-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ering or related degree from an ABET accredited program.
-Or Bachelor of Science in Civil or related Engineering Technology from an ABET accredited program and successful completion of Fundamentals of Engineering (FE) exam.
-Master of Science degree in Civil Engineering may be substituted for 1 year experience.
-5 years of civil engineering experience, consulting preferred.
-Successful completion (i.e. passing) PE preferred.
-Strong knowledge in standard civil engineering techniques and procedures.
-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
-Ability to work methodically and analytically in a quantitative problem-solving environment and demonstrated critical thinking skills.
-Strong computer skills (e.g. Microsoft Office Suite)
-Strong computer skills (e.g. AutoCAD, MicroStation, Civil 3D), and/or hydraulic, hydrologic, pavement, civil analysis programs.
-Strong attention to detail, facilitation, team building, collaboration, organization and problem-solving skills.
Employment Type: Contractor
Salary: $ 40.00 60.00 Per Hour
